Beauty and Cosmetic Samples

Several beauty and cosmetic companies in South Africa offer free samples to consumers interested in trying their products before committing to a full-sized purchase. These programs vary in terms of quantity, purchase requirements, and availability.

Clarins SA provides free samples of all their skincare and make-up products with any order. These samples are available both in stores and online, though the documentation specifies they are subject to availability while supplies last. Customers can select from mini-sized products that allow them to test the formulations before deciding to purchase full-sized versions. The company's approach enables consumers to experience premium products with minimal financial commitment.

Kalley offers a particularly generous sampling service that allows customers to select up to six samples from their product range. According to their information, all sample requests are completely free of charge, with no purchase required. This policy enables consumers to experience multiple products from the brand without any financial commitment, making it an attractive option for those looking to explore various formulations.

Dermastine provides consumers with the opportunity to choose three free mini 5ml samples of their products. These samples are distributed by Acino Pharma in South Africa, offering customers a risk-free way to test these skincare formulations. Baby Care Samples

Baby care product manufacturers in South Africa have established several sample programs to help parents test products for their infants and children. These programs are particularly valuable for new parents who may be unsure which products best suit their baby's needs.

Bennett's provides free sample goodie packages for baby products. According to forum reports, customers can request samples by emailing [email protected]. The company is described as efficient in processing and delivering these sample packages to interested parents, though specific details about the contents of these packages or processing times are not included in the available documentation.

DryNites offers a free sample program for their products, which are designed for children experiencing bedwetting. The request process involves selecting the product and country (South Africa) and submitting contact information to receive tips and advice along with the sample. This service appears to be particularly helpful for parents managing bedwetting issues with their children, as it provides both product trial and educational resources.

Health and Wellness Products

Health and wellness companies in South Africa provide various sample options for consumers to test their products before purchase. These samples cover a range of needs from incontinence care to postpartum support.

TENA offers free sample packs of their products in South Africa. Customers can follow links to order samples directly from the TENA Web Shop. The company serves customers in South Africa through their Postnet Suite#186 in Halfway House, with specific shipping details included in their documentation. TENA specializes in incontinence products, and their sample program allows consumers to test which products best meet their needs.

Lady Comfort provides free samples of sanitary pads specifically designed for new mothers. These samples allow women to test the products before committing to a full purchase, addressing a specific need for new mothers during the postpartum period. The brand appears to focus on comfort and suitability for women recovering from childbirth.

Coloplast South Africa allows customers to request samples for products in their Ostomy range, with a few exceptions noted in their documentation. Industrial and Technical Samples

Several industrial and technical companies in South Africa offer free samples for testing purposes, providing professionals and businesses with opportunities to evaluate products before purchasing in larger quantities.

Uniogen recommends ordering free samples to ensure customers have the right product for their specific application. These samples are intended for test purposes, helping customers make informed purchasing decisions based on actual product performance rather than specifications alone. The company's focus on application-specific testing suggests its products may require careful evaluation before full-scale implementation.

Solis BioDyne offers free samples from their entire product range, allowing customers to reduce risks associated with purchasing products that may not meet their specific needs. The company encourages customers to test samples before placing orders, indicating confidence in their product quality and suitability for various applications.

G&H Orthodontics provides a straightforward sample request process where customers fill out a form indicating their specific product interests. The company then sends samples of the requested products for evaluation, enabling dental professionals to test orthodontic materials before purchasing in larger quantities.

Modular Assembly Technology provides a free sample kit that includes randomly selected profile components and an assortment of fastener components to showcase product quality. The company limits these sample kits to one per customer, likely due to the value of the components included. This approach allows potential customers to experience the company's product quality firsthand before committing to larger purchases.

Essentra Components offers a sampling service where customers can find products they would like to sample by browsing the company's network. The company operates in multiple countries including South Africa, suggesting a global approach to product sampling for industrial components.

LEOPARD STRASS South Africa provides free samples to customers who cover the delivery fees. This approach allows the company to offer product trials while managing shipping costs, particularly valuable for businesses evaluating specialty products like adhesives or technical components.
